Set High Expectations The Pacific University Doctor of Audiology (AuD) program is one of just a few accelerated, three-year programs in the nation. Instead of multiple subjects studied simultaneously, most of your classroom studies are organized into 1-3-week modules of compressed learning on one subject. From your first year, and continuing throughout your degree program, you will also participate in clinical practicum experiences to apply what you are learning.
Our atmosphere is collegial—not competitive. We do not post grades and you will often work as part of a group on exams.
But we do set the bar high. Here, you must achieve a score of at least 85% to pass. Expect to be challenged. Expect to be supported and to achieve more than you ever thought possible.
